Tanzania's industrial sector is experiencing steady growth, particularly in oil & gas, mining, and manufacturing. This growth drives demand for high-quality reinforced graphite gasket, PTFE gasket and other sealing components. However, the local manufacturing capacity for rubber and plastic parts, including gaskets, is still developing.
The Tanzanian climate, characterized by high humidity and temperatures, presents unique challenges for gasket materials. Gaskets must resist degradation and maintain sealing integrity in harsh conditions. Import dependence is significant, leading to longer lead times and higher costs for many industries. Non-asbestos gasket are in high demand.
The increasing focus on environmental sustainability and safety regulations is also impacting the industry. Demand for environmentally friendly, asbestos-free gaskets is rising, prompting manufacturers to adopt new materials and technologies. The API 6FB Spiral wound gasket standard is becoming increasingly important for projects within Tanzania's energy sector.
